Maximising your LMI - applications for LMI across a university
Once an institution has begun using labour market insight for one area, such as portfolio planning, it can be used across multiple activities. It’s important for users to recognise this so data can be shared with the relevant colleagues, maximising the value of the data, and aligning the labour market evidence-base for activities and decision-making across an institution. In this session, Emsi UK’s Director for Higher Education, Richard Hewitt, will look at some of the different areas that Emsi’s labour market data can be brought to bear, including:
- Enhancing Employability
- Employer Engagement
- Student Recruitment
- Careers Guidance
- Research Impact
- Civic Engagement
